What is the Student Marital Status Worksheet?
The Student Marital Status Worksheet serves a critical function in educational institutions, clarifying a student's marital status for the financial aid process. This form gathers essential information that can significantly influence financial aid eligibility. Typical requirements include the student's name, identification number, and details regarding their marital status on specific dates, impacting the way financial aid is processed.
This financial aid form aids in verifying marital status, ensuring that students provide accurate information essential for compliant processing with federal regulations.
Purpose and Benefits of the Student Marital Status Worksheet
The Student Marital Status Worksheet is a necessary step in the financial aid process, primarily designed to streamline the determination of aid eligibility. By clarifying marital status, this worksheet allows educational institutions to comply with federal financial aid requirements.
Students who accurately complete this form can enhance their chances of receiving appropriate financial assistance, as marital status may affect the expected family contribution during the FAFSA submission.

Required Documents for the Student Marital Status Worksheet
In addition to filling out the worksheet, students may need to gather additional materials that support their marital status claims. Commonly required documents include:
-
Divorce decrees
-
Separation agreements
-
Marriage certificates (if applicable)
Accurate documentation is vital for a smooth financial aid processing experience, minimizing delays or issues that could arise from incomplete submissions.

Who needs to fill out the Student Marital Status Worksheet?
The Student Marital Status Worksheet is primarily for students applying for financial aid who need to clarify their marital status to educational institutions during the FAFSA process.
What documents do I need to submit with the worksheet?
You may need to provide additional documentation such as divorce decrees or separation agreements along with your Student Marital Status Worksheet to verify your marital status.
Is there a deadline for submitting this worksheet?
While specific deadlines may vary by institution, it’s important to submit the Student Marital Status Worksheet as soon as possible to ensure your financial aid is processed timely. Check with your school for specific dates.
